Reference and scale conventions

Calculated value vs documented convention

  • A mathematical scale and a documented convention are two different things. The first is arithmetic; the second is what a field has settled on using.
  • SnapScaleCalc calculates the mathematical result first, and never bends it to fit a convention.
  • Documented conventions are shown separately, alongside the calculated value, where they are relevant.
  • Conventions can differ by field, organisation, era and region, so a nearby convention is a comparison, not a correction.

Accuracy and limitations

Exact arithmetic

The engine can calculate the relationship you enter exactly, and derives area and volume effects from the unrounded factor rather than from a displayed value.

Real-world accuracy

A result is only as meaningful as the measurements and assumptions behind it. A mis-measured edge or the wrong unit produces an exact answer to the wrong question.

Specialised limits

3D printing, drawings, manufacturing, maps, fit-to-space and print correction all carry real-world limits beyond pure geometry — tolerances, material behaviour, projection and device output.

Something looks wrong?

Nine checks that explain most unexpected results. Work through them before writing.
  • The input values themselves — a transposed digit is the most common cause.
  • The selected units on every field, including mixed metric and imperial input.
  • Whether your percentage means scale to that value or increase by it.
  • The direction: original → target, not target → original.
  • The representative-scale direction — 1:48 is larger than 1:72, not smaller.
  • Whether the drawing or print you measured had already been resized once.
  • Whether displayed rounding is being read as the internal value.
  • Whether X and Y print distortion actually differ, which no single factor can fix.
  • Whether the fit assumptions — clearance, rotation, bounding box — match your real problem.
